Output 73d5b6afa607b32ceaf69967fd1e694d23cb6c4c66384d56542f6da22156ffce:1

value
8387096
script pubkey
OP_0 OP_PUSHBYTES_20 cabad8968dd5d322d74ff001d4c1632f32261d69
address
bc1qe2ad395d6hfj94607qqafstr9uezv8tf9pwr60
transaction
73d5b6afa607b32ceaf69967fd1e694d23cb6c4c66384d56542f6da22156ffce
spent
true